Sherlock Contextual Classification
Prediction: Nuclear Transient
The transient is synonymous with VCCA083; a G=21.09 mag galaxy found in the NED/GAIA catalogues. Its located 0.7" (0.1 Kpc) from the galaxy core. A host z=0.005 implies a m - M = 31.47.
